The Mysterious Flame of Queen Loana - first US edition

by Umberto Eco - signed

A sixty-ish Milanese antiquarian bookseller nicknamed Yambo suffers a stroke and loses his memory of everything but the words he has read: poems, scenes from novels, miscellaneous quotations. His wife Paola fills in the bare essentials of his family history, but in order to trigger original memories, Yambo retreats alone to his ancestral home at Solara, a large country house with an improbably intact collection of family papers, books, gramophone records, and photographs. Using the cache of memorabilia amassed in his youth during Mussolini's reign and WWII begins to try to recover his past. Illustrated with the cartoons, sheet music covers, and book jackets that Yambo uncovers in his search.
